Nine prohibited stimulants found in sports and weight loss supplements: deterenol, phenpromethamine (Vonedrine), oxilofrine, octodrine, beta-methylphenylethylamine (BMPEA), 1,3-dimethylamylamine (1,3-DMAA), 1,4-dimethylamylamine (1,4-DMAA), 1,3-dimethylbutylamine (1,3-DMBA) and higenamine.

Abstract

BACKGROUND

Weight loss and sports supplements containing deterenol have been associated with serious adverse events including cardiac arrest.

OBJECTIVE

To determine the presence and quantity of experimental stimulants in dietary supplements labeled as containing deterenol sold in the United States.

METHODS

Dietary supplements available for sale in the US and labeled as containing deterenol or one of its synonyms (e.g., isopropylnorsynephrine and isopropyloctopamine) were purchased online. For each brand, one container or subsample was analyzed by NSF International (Ann Arbor, MI) and one container or subsample by the Netherland's National Institute for Public Health and the Environment (RIVM, Bilthoven, The Netherlands). When differences existed between the two containers or subsamples of the same brand, both products were reanalyzed by Sciensano (Brussels, Belgium). NSF International carried out qualitative and quantitative analyses using ultra-high-performance liquid chromatography (UHPLC) quadrupole-Orbitrap mass spectrometry. RIVM performed qualitative and quantitative analysis using UHPLC quadrupole time-of-flight mass spectrometry. Sciensano carried out qualitative analysis using UHPLC quadrupole-Orbitrap mass spectrometry.

RESULTS

Seventeen brands of supplements were analyzed. Many brands included more than one prohibited stimulant in the same product: 4 brands (24%, 4/17) included 2 stimulants, 2 (12%, 2/17) combined 3 stimulants, and 2 (12%, 2/17) combined 4 stimulants. The range of quantities per recommended serving size of the 9 stimulants detected were 2.7 mg to 17 mg of deterenol; 1.3 mg to 20 mg of phenpromethamine (Vonedrine); 5.7 mg to 92 mg of beta-methylphenylethylamine (BMPEA); 18 mg to 73 mg of octodrine; 18 mg to 55 mg of oxilofrine; 48 mg of higenamine; 17 mg of 1,3-dimethylamylamine (1,3-DMAA); 1.8 mg to 6.6 mg of 1,3-dimethylbutylamine (1,3-DMBA); and 5.3 mg of 1,4-dimethylamylamine (1,4-DMAA).

CONCLUSION

Weight loss and sports supplements listing deterenol as an ingredient contained 9 prohibited stimulants and 8 different mixtures of stimulants, with as many as 4 experimental stimulants per product. These cocktails of stimulants have never been tested in humans and their safety is unknown.

摘要

背景

含 deterenol 的减肥和运动补充剂与包括心脏骤停在内的严重不良事件有关。

目的

确定在美国销售的标签为含 deterenol 或其同义词(如异丙基去甲肾上腺素和异丙基辛胺)的膳食补充剂中是否存在和数量的实验性兴奋剂。

方法

在美国购买的可销售的膳食补充剂,并标记为含有 deterenol 或其同义词(例如异丙基去甲肾上腺素和异丙基辛胺),通过 NSF 国际(密歇根州安阿伯)和荷兰国家公共卫生和环境研究所(RIVM,比勒陀利亚,荷兰)对每个品牌的一个容器或子样本进行分析。对于同一品牌的两个容器或子样本之间存在差异时,均由 Sciensano(比利时布鲁塞尔)对两种产品进行重新分析。NSF 国际使用超高效液相色谱(UHPLC)四极杆轨道阱质谱法进行定性和定量分析。RIVM 使用超高效液相色谱四极杆飞行时间质谱法进行定性和定量分析。Sciensano 使用超高效液相色谱四极杆轨道阱质谱法进行定性分析。

结果

分析了 17 个品牌的补充剂。许多品牌在同一产品中包含不止一种违禁兴奋剂:4 个品牌(24%,4/17)包含 2 种兴奋剂,2 个品牌(12%,2/17)结合了 3 种兴奋剂,2 个品牌(12%,2/17)结合了 4 种兴奋剂。检测到的 9 种兴奋剂的每个推荐剂量的含量范围为 deterenol 2.7mg 至 17mg;phenpromethamine(Vonedrine)1.3mg 至 20mg;beta-methylphenylethylamine(BMPEA)5.7mg 至 92mg;octodrine 18mg 至 73mg;oxilofrine 18mg 至 55mg;higenamine 48mg;1,3-dimethylamylamine(1,3-DMAA)17mg;1,3-dimethylbutylamine(1,3-DMBA)1.8mg 至 6.6mg;1,4-dimethylamylamine(1,4-DMAA)5.3mg。

结论

减肥和运动补充剂将 deterenol 列为成分,含有 9 种违禁兴奋剂和 8 种不同的兴奋剂混合物,每种产品中多达 4 种实验性兴奋剂。这些兴奋剂混合物从未在人体中进行过测试,其安全性尚不清楚。
